Got these from Aldi and they look delicious.  There are four varieties in the box - 'Cocoa Dusted Milk Chocolate Caramels', 'White Chocolate Raspberries', 'Plain Chocolate Ginger' and 'Jumbo Raisins with a Blueberry Flavour Coating.'  280g box for £2.99.  I bought them for a present so I can't say what they taste like, although it might be prudent to try some myself then buy another box...
